>> Network monitoring is not trivial no matter what tool you use.  Pick
>> something that you trust to scale to the proportions you will need so
>> you don't do a lot of work and then hit a wall.   And if you have a
>> lot of systems, avoid anything that needs per-system configuration or
>> agent installation.

You may not need 'direct' control of the routers - just read access
for snmp to monitor them.  And if the switches have snmp you can get
per-interface traffic which will obviously match whatever is on the
other end of the wire.  Does the cluster software have its own
close-coupled monitor like ganglia?   One thing I haven't found in any
of the frameworks I've seen that everybody is likely to need is a good
concept of aggregates.  That is, you will have some level of
redundancy in fail-over sets and some level of group capacity in
load-balanced sets.  While you may want to be alerted about individual
failures, what you really need to track is how close you are to
capacity across the working group members - and nothing does that very
well.
